Shares of Almonty Industries Inc. (TSE:AII - Get Free Report) reached a new 52-week high during mid-day trading on Monday . The company traded as high as C$2.18 and last traded at C$2.15, with a volume of 509297 shares trading hands. The stock had previously closed at C$1.91.

The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 225.11, a quick ratio of 0.11 and a current ratio of 0.38. The business has a fifty day simple moving average of C$1.09 and a 200 day simple moving average of C$0.91. The stock has a market cap of C$550.91 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-27.44 and a beta of 1.47.

Almonty Industries Inc engages in mining, processing, and shipping tungsten concentrate. It owns interests in the Los Santos mine located near Salamanca, Spain; the Panasqueira tin and tungsten mine situated in Covilha and Castelo Branco, Portugal; the Sangdong tungsten mine located in Gangwon Province, Republic of Korea; and the Valtreixal tin and tungsten project located in Zamora province, Western Spain.
